Carstens Heavy Duty Ring Binders are manufactured with premium polypropylene plastic to handle the high demands of medical facilities, schools, offices, warehouses and more. These top-opening 3-ring binders are resistant to bending, folding, scratching and tearing (even in the creases) – substantially stronger than standard vinyl binders – to last for years and save money over time. These ring binders are the professional-grade standard for hardworking people and places across the country. When you want a binder that can stand up to the test of time while also protecting your documents and keeping them organized, you need Carstens and our 2-inch 3-ring binders.

  • 2-inch rings (300 sheet capacity), 3 ring style
  • Precision engineered No-Gap Rings tested for 50,000 uses to hold tight and stay aligned
  • Extra-long front and back panels fully cover and protect standard divider tabs
  • Smooth areas on spine and covers allow labeling that sticks and stays
  • BPA/BPF/BPS free – proudly made in the USA of US and imported parts
  • 3-year limited warranty on rings and covers

Our hospital-grade, non-porous medical binder surface is impenetrable to air and liquids, so bacteria cannot grow beyond the surface, versus standard vinyl binders that can absorb liquids and harbor bacteria. This unique cover material ensures easy cleaning and disinfecting – ideal for medical charting supplies that see rigorous use in healthcare environments.
